FSSAI License for Cloud Kitchen: Everything You Need to Know

The concept of a cloud kitchen, also known as a ghost kitchen, virtual kitchen, or dark kitchen, has gained popularity in recent years. A cloud kitchen is a delivery-only restaurant that operates from a centralized kitchen space, without any physical dining area for customers. While the business model offers numerous advantages, it also requires compliance with several regulations, including the requirement of an FSSAI license.

What is an FSSAI License?

The FSSAI, or the Food Safety and Standards Authority of India, is a government body responsible for ensuring food safety and hygiene in the country. An FSSAI license is a mandatory requirement for all food businesses, including cloud kitchens, operating in India. The license certifies that the food business has complied with the necessary regulations and standards, including food safety, hygiene, and packaging.

Types of FSSAI Licenses

The FSSAI offers three types of licenses, based on the scale and nature of the food business:

  1. Basic FSSAI License: For food businesses with an annual turnover of up to Rs. 12 lakhs.
  2. State FSSAI License: For food businesses with an annual turnover between Rs. 12 lakhs and Rs. 20 crores.
  3. Central FSSAI License: For food businesses with an annual turnover above Rs. 20 crores, or for food importers/exporters.

Importance of an FSSAI License for Cloud Kitchens

A cloud kitchen operates from a centralized location and delivers food to customers through various online food delivery platforms. Since the business model involves handling and delivering food, it is crucial to ensure food safety and hygiene. An FSSAI license certifies that the cloud kitchen has complied with the necessary regulations and standards, including the hygiene of the kitchen space, proper storage and handling of food, and the use of safe packaging materials.

How to Apply for an FSSAI License for a Cloud Kitchen

The application process for an FSSAI license for a cloud kitchen involves the following steps:

  1. Fill the online application form available on the FSSAI website, with details such as the name and address of the cloud kitchen, nature of the business, and turnover.
  2. Submit the necessary documents, including proof of identity, proof of address, and a copy of the food safety management plan.
  3. Pay the necessary fees, which vary depending on the type of license and the duration of validity.
  4. Once the application is processed, an FSSAI license will be issued, which must be displayed prominently at the cloud kitchen premises.

Consequences of Operating a Cloud Kitchen Without an FSSAI License

Operating a cloud kitchen without an FSSAI license can result in penalties, fines, and legal action. The FSSAI has the authority to shut down cloud kitchens that fail to comply with food safety standards. Moreover, non-compliance can result in damage to the reputation of the cloud kitchen and loss of customer trust.
